Kansamb Residential School, a school run by Christian missionaries, does not recruit teaching staff who practice other religions
andre [41]

Answer:

The correct answer is disparate treatment.

Explanation:

In terms of labor law and employment discrimination, disparate treatment is defined as an unequal behaviour towards someone because of a "protected characteristic" this means an individual's gender, race, religion, age, etc...

Employees are protected by the law which prevents employers from treating the employees different because of any of the protected characteristics in order to prevent any kind of discrimination. In Kansamb Residential School when they refuse to recruit teaching staff that practices other religions even when they meet the hiring requirements they are giving an unequal behaviour because of a protected characteristic therefore giving disparate treatment.

_____ suggested that the Sun and moon orbited Earth, and the rest of the planets orbited the Sun.
KIM [24]
This person was Tycho Brahe. 

He was a Danish nobleman living in the 16th century, who combined the heliocentric (with Sun being orbited by the planets) and the geocentric (with Earth being orbited by the moon) views of the solar system.
